Our unit's most recent pump product, the CYZ-A self-priming centrifugal oil pump, was created by analyzing, absorbing, and refining pertinent local and international technical information. It closes a special gap in the home market. Oil ships, onshore oil depots, and the petroleum sector all benefit greatly from this pump. It can also be used to circulate machine cooling water and as a fire pump, ballast pump, bilge pump, and marine cargo oil pump. In addition, it can carry fresh water and seawater with a medium temperature between -20°C and +80°C, as well as petroleum liquids including gasoline, kerosene, diesel, and aviation kerosene. A mechanical seal that is resistant to corrosion can be employed if it is being used to convey chemical liquids.
Product Advantages
1. This pump is a centrifugal pump that primes itself. Simple construction, easy operation, smooth running, low maintenance, high efficiency, long service life, and excellent self-priming ability are only a few of its many benefits. The pipeline does not require a foot valve. Just making sure that a specific quantity of priming oil is kept in the pump body prior to operation is required. It can also be used as a stripping pump and produce great stripping results when mounted on water-transporting or oil-tanker boats.
2. Using premium materials, this pump is painstakingly made. Its mechanical seal is made of a strong alloy and is very long-lasting. It is not necessary to install a foot valve in the suction pipeline or a safety valve in the discharge pipeline. This enhances working conditions and streamlines the pipeline system.
